Prof. Dr. Thomas Hoffmeister - Faculty of Biology / Chemistry

Prof. Dr. Thomas Hoffmeister, vice president academic at the University of Bremen, was appointed a member of the Standing Committee for Studies and Teaching.

Within said committee, representatives of universities deal with current issues from the field of studies and teaching, including the future of digital teaching.

High Level of Third-Party Funding

A great strength of the University of Bremen is its considerable success in the acquisition of third-party funds, both in individual as well as in collaborative research. The German Research Foundation (DFG) is the largest provider of third-party finance: Besides the MARUM Cluster of Excellence, the University of Bremen is currently involved in no less than seven Collaborative Research Centers, as well as a number of research groups and priority programs.

Strategic Promotion of Talent

The targeted promotion of young talent, unlocking potential, and early independence are among the guiding principles of the University of Bremen. We offer intensive support to young academics in six DFG research training groups, numerous junior research groups and also through doctoral programs offered in cooperation with non-university research institutions.

Sustainability

The University of Bremen has been committed to sustainable development for years. Numerous projects and measures exist in the areas of research, teaching, operations, governance, and transfer, supporting the implementation of the 17 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s) by the United Nations. Among them are the outstanding EMAS environmental management program, the university’s promotion of social sustainability as well as several research institutions with a focus on sustainability
